
Vanesa Morla
Vanesa Morla is a prominent figure in the life of the late Diego Armando Maradona, serving as his lawyer and advisor. She was actively involved in managing Maradona's affairs, especially during his health struggles, and was instrumental in arranging his living conditions post-hospitalization. Her name frequently appears in discussions surrounding Maradona's legacy and the legal matters following his death.
